Off topic, but talk about a Sleepytown.... Just got back from there after a short vacation. My son wanted to see the Parliament Buildings, so we did all the touristy things we could do around that. Went to the Science Center (6/10), the Mint (surprisingly 8/10), the aerospace museum (7/10) and the Diefenbunker (9/10) really a cool thing to see if you haven't been there before. Some pretty neat stuff to do, but the big lacking were the restaurants. We were staying out at the Brookstreet in Kanata, but man we couldn't find any really neat places to eat. Everything was a chain place, Lonestar, Moxies, Milestones, etc.....

We want to go back and stay right downtown next time to hang around in the Byward Market area, so where should we eat and what other really cool things can we do?

As you said, Kanata is nice but burbs end of day. Like staying in Pickering and calling it Toronto.

If you are into mountain biking, there is a very nice mountain bike park maintained by the Ottawa mtb group a few kms from Brookstreet hotel. ( through lakes, mud , rocks etc ).

For social , food, drinks.

You can definitely try the by-ward market, Elgin street, wellington street and bank street near the glebe area and preston ( little italy ).

Great places their, if you like beer pub italia is nice.

I would stay somewhere like the Sheraton Ottawa ( cheap for the size of rooms etc
$ 119 to $199 depending on season) central enough that you can walk to almost everything.

If you wanted to go to wellington, hop on a bus. ( wellington is the hipster trendy area at this moment in Ottawa ) so lots of good food places from regular priced to expensive.
